1. What Makes an EV Good for Long-Distance Travel?
Before exploring specific models, it’s important to understand the characteristics that define a great long-distance electric vehicle.
a) High Real-World Driving Range
Long trips require fewer charging stops, so EVs with 350–500+ miles of real-world range are preferred. While official range ratings are helpful, actual performance on highways—where speeds are higher and weather varies—is more important.
b) Fast DC Charging Capability
A capable long-distance EV should support:
- High peak charging speeds (150–350 kW)
- Stable charging curves
- Short 10–80% charging times
Faster charging allows drivers to take brief breaks, top up quickly, and get back on the road.
c) Access to a Reliable Charging Network
A dense and reliable charging network is essential for stress-free trips. Areas with frequent stations allow more flexible planning and shorter wait times.
d) Strong Highway Efficiency
Aerodynamic design, drivetrain efficiency, and weight directly affect range at high speeds. Efficient EVs maintain long range even under demanding conditions.
e) Comfort & Interior Space
Long trips require:
- Supportive seats
- Smooth ride quality
- Good cabin insulation
- Climate control efficiency
- Adequate boot/trunk space
A well-designed interior can greatly reduce fatigue on multi-hour journeys.
2. Best Electric Cars for Long-Distance Travel in 2025
Below are the top-performing EVs that excel specifically in long-distance capability, comfort, and charging convenience.
2.1 Lucid Air – The Longest Range EV for 2025
Why it’s great for long-distance:
The Lucid Air continues to hold the crown for the longest EV driving range in 2025, exceeding 500 miles on a single charge in its higher trims. Its advanced battery technology, superb aerodynamics, and highly efficient motor systems allow it to cover enormous distances effortlessly.
Key strengths
- One of the longest single-charge ranges of any EV
- High-speed DC fast charging capability
- Spacious, luxurious interior ideal for extended road trips
- Smooth, quiet ride with superior aerodynamics
Ideal for:
Drivers who want the maximum range possible and premium comfort during long journeys.
2.2 Tesla Model S – The Most Convenient Long-Distance EV
Why it’s great for long-distance:
The Tesla Model S combines excellent long-range performance with access to one of the most extensive and reliable fast-charging networks worldwide. This pairing makes long-distance planning extremely simple and predictable.
Key strengths
- Long-range variants offering well over 350–400 miles
- Industry-leading charging network with reliable fast chargers
- Excellent efficiency at highway speeds
- Strong autopilot and driver assistance features
Ideal for:
Drivers who prioritize charging convenience, fast travel times, and predictable route planning.
2.3 Mercedes-Benz EQS – The Luxury Long-Haul Champion
Why it’s great for long-distance:
The EQS is engineered for maximum comfort and quietness, making it one of the best EVs for luxury touring. With range figures in the upper 300-mile segment and a smooth ride, it’s built for long-haul road travel.
Key strengths
- High range suitable for extended travel
- Ultra-quiet, refined cabin with premium materials
- Excellent highway comfort and ride quality
- Spacious seating with advanced infotainment options
Ideal for:
Long-distance drivers who want luxury, comfort, and technology in equal measure.
2.4 Rivian R1S / R1T – Best for Adventure & Utility
Why it’s great for long-distance:
Rivian’s R1S (SUV) and R1T (pickup) offer impressive long-range capabilities, especially in their larger battery configurations. They are built for versatility—ideal for road trips that involve outdoor adventures, off-road trails, or towing.
Key strengths
- Large battery packs offering ranges up to 400+ miles
- All-terrain capability for mixed travel conditions
- Lots of storage space for gear and luggage
- Comfortable interior for extended journeys
Ideal for:
Adventurers, families, and drivers wanting a powerful EV that handles highway travel plus outdoor exploration.
2.5 Hyundai IONIQ 6 – The Efficiency King
Why it’s great for long-distance:
The IONIQ 6 stands out for its exceptional aerodynamic shape and electric efficiency, giving it one of the highest real-world range performances for its price segment.
Key strengths
- Extremely efficient long-range powertrain
- Long WLTP range suitable for intercity and interstate travel
- Fast charging on 800V architecture
- Sleek, comfortable, and modern interior
Ideal for:
Drivers looking for affordable long-range capability without compromising on speed or charging technology.

4. How to Plan Stress-Free Long EV Road Trips
Even with a great EV, proper planning enhances your travel experience.
a) Use EV Trip Planners
Apps and built-in car systems help optimize routes and charging stops.
b) Charge Strategically
Charging from 10–80% is faster and ideal for maximizing travel efficiency.
c) Precondition the Battery
Many EVs can warm or cool the battery before fast charging, improving speed.
d) Account for Real-World Variables
High speeds, cold weather, and heavy loads can reduce range by 10–30%.
e) Take Advantage of Charging Breaks
Plan charging around meal stops or rest breaks to save travel time.
